Kernel adalah inti dari sistem operasi UNIX, yang mengontrol perangkat keras dan membentuk berbagai fungsi beraras rendah. Fungsi-fungsi yang dilaksanakan oleh kernel :
Penjelasan Gambar 1.3 (Mekanisme pemanggilan sistem):
Bagian-bagian lain dari UNIX, seperti aplikasi dan shell, memanggil kernel untuk membentuk layanan kepadanya. UNIX menyediakan antarmuka antara bagian luar kernel sendiri, berupa system call (pemanggilan sistem).
Setiap pemanggilan sistem menginstruksikan kernel untuk membentuk layanan tertentu sesuai dengan permintaan program yang memanggilnya. Sebagai contoh suatu program hendak membaca data dari terminal, program perlu menyampaikan permintaan ke kernel. Kernel akan melakukan tindakan yang sesuai dengan permintaan program, kemudian menyampaikan hasilnya ke program.
Tag: KernelUNIX, PENGERTIANKernel, mekanismekernel
- Pelayanan tanggal dan jam sistem
- Manajemen berkas dan penanganan sekuriti
- Pelayanan operasi masukan dan keluaran
- Manajemen dan penjadwalan proses
- Manajemen memori
- Melakukan kegiatan akutansi sistem
- Melakukan penanganan kesalahan dan interupsi
Penjelasan Gambar 1.3 (Mekanisme pemanggilan sistem):
Bagian-bagian lain dari UNIX, seperti aplikasi dan shell, memanggil kernel untuk membentuk layanan kepadanya. UNIX menyediakan antarmuka antara bagian luar kernel sendiri, berupa system call (pemanggilan sistem).
Setiap pemanggilan sistem menginstruksikan kernel untuk membentuk layanan tertentu sesuai dengan permintaan program yang memanggilnya. Sebagai contoh suatu program hendak membaca data dari terminal, program perlu menyampaikan permintaan ke kernel. Kernel akan melakukan tindakan yang sesuai dengan permintaan program, kemudian menyampaikan hasilnya ke program.
Referensi: Abdul Kadir, Wiki
Tag: KernelUNIX, PENGERTIANKernel, mekanismekernel
Penjelasan Singkat Kernel Pada UNIX
4/
5
Oleh
Anonymous